The clinical study on treatment of multi-drug resistance pulmonary tuberculosis with containing drug gelatin by bronchofiberscoope

Abstract: Objective To evaluate the clinical treatment outcome and safety of the treatment approaches for multi-drug resistance pulmonary tuberculosis with containing drug gelatin by fiberbronchoscope.Methods The matients were treated with containing drug gelatin by bronchofiberscope and antituberculosis treatment in experiment group;the patients were treated only by antituberculosis treatment in control group.The clinical treatment outcome were observed.Results At the end of six months therapy,the sputum conversion rate was 73.1%,foci marked absorption rate was 85.4%,and cavity curative effect rate was 81% in experiment group,all of which were higher than that of the controls (51.3%, 56.7% and 51.4%)(P<0.05).The duration of sputum conversion time was 36.3d in experiment group,it was shorter than that of the controls (61.8 d),(P<0.01).There were not severe adverse reaction observed in experiment group.Conclusion The efficiency of the containing drug gelatin by fiberbronchoscoope combined with routine antituberculosis treatment is better than the routine antituberculosis treatment only.The treatment approaches were effective and safe in treatment of multi-drug resistance pulmonary tuberculosis.
